Is sulphur dioxide a basic oxide?

No, sulphur dioxide is not a basic oxide - it is an acidic oxide. It reacts with water to form sulfurous acid, creating an acidic solution.

Is sulphur dioxide an acid base or neutral?

Sulphur dioxide is an acidic compound. When dissolved in water, sulphur dioxide produces sulphurous acid, which gives it acidic properties.

Is sulphur oxide acidic?

Yes, it is acidic:with water it forms an acid (suflurous acid, H2SO3)with base it neutralizes by forming a sulfite salt or (a weaker) base anion SO32-

Is sulphur dioxide in aqueous form basic or acidic?

It is an acidic or acid forming (nonmetal) oxide: SO2 + H2O --> H2SO3 , sulfurous acid

Why does Sulfur dioxide form an acidic solution?

Sulfur dioxide dissolves in water to form sulfurous acid, which is a weak acid. This acid ionizes in water, releasing hydrogen ions that make the solution acidic. The equation for the reaction is: SO2 + H2O → H2SO3.
